/* * Copyright(c) 2019-2021 Intel Corporation * SPDX-License-Identifier: BSD-3-Clause */ #ifndef __OCF_REFCNT_H__ #define __OCF_REFCNT_H__ #include "ocf_env.h" typedef void (*ocf_refcnt_cb_t)(void *priv); struct ocf_refcnt { env_atomic counter; env_atomic freeze; env_atomic callback; ocf_refcnt_cb_t cb; void *priv; }; /* Initialize reference counter */ void ocf_refcnt_init(struct ocf_refcnt *rc); /* Try to increment counter. Returns counter value (> 0) if successfull, 0 * if counter is frozen */ int ocf_refcnt_inc(struct ocf_refcnt *rc); /* Decrement reference counter and return post-decrement value */ int ocf_refcnt_dec(struct ocf_refcnt *rc); /* Disallow incrementing of underlying counter - attempts to increment counter * will be failing until ocf_refcnt_unfreeze is calleed. * It's ok to call freeze multiple times, in which case counter is frozen * until all freeze calls are offset by a corresponding unfreeze.*/ void ocf_refcnt_freeze(struct ocf_refcnt *rc); /* Cancel the effect of single ocf_refcnt_freeze call */ void ocf_refcnt_unfreeze(struct ocf_refcnt *rc); bool ocf_refcnt_frozen(struct ocf_refcnt *rc); /* Register callback to be called when reference counter drops to 0. * Must be called after counter is frozen. * Cannot be called until previously regsitered callback had fired. */ void ocf_refcnt_register_zero_cb(struct ocf_refcnt *rc, ocf_refcnt_cb_t cb, void *priv); #endif // __OCF_REFCNT_H__
